The phrase "large-scale regulatory" is grammatically correct and commonly used in written English.
It refers to the regulation of a large or broad area or industry. It can be used in various contexts, such as business, government, and economics. Example: The government implemented a new large-scale regulatory policy to address the environmental concerns of the public.
